So what do you think about independent voters?The two recognizable Trump kids are ineligible to vote in the Republican primary because they failed to convert their voter status to registered Republicans in New York by the deadline of October 9, 2015. Both had been registered officially in New York as independent voters.
New York is especially strict, requiring voters to declare party affiliations over six months in advance of the primary.
